1934 Packard Super Eight Sport Phaeton
This Model 1104 Dual-Cowl Sport Phaeton was constructed for the 1934 New York Auto Show. The unique color, dubbed “Orello” (a combination of orange and yellow) was never part of the Packard color catalogue, but one that could be seen in many adverts in the early 1930s. This rare example caught the attention of Herbert and Agnes Greer of Morganville, West Virginia while attending the New York Auto Show and purchased specifically for their 16-year-old daughter. She hated its color and complained it was difficult to drive. It remains in un-restored condition, though it still runs and drives as a Packard should!
SPECIFICATIONS
Model: Super Eight Sport Phaeton
Wheelbase: 142 inches
Engine: 385 cu. In. Straight Eight
Horsepower: 145 BHP @ 3600 rpm
Transmission: Three speed-manual
Brakes: Mechanical Drum Brakes
Curb Weight: 4,645 lbs.
Price When New: $3,180
